Amazon Headquarters in Raleigh: What to Know

Overview: Amazon’s Raleigh Presence

Amazon operates a technology and engineering hub in Raleigh, North Carolina, focused on cloud, logistics technology, and customer-centric product development. This profile explains the campus role, hiring scope, and how the site fits into Amazon’s broader U.S. footprint, with an emphasis on verifiable detail and long-term usefulness.

Campus Location and Site Context

Where the Raleigh Site Is Located

The primary Raleigh presence is situated in the Lake Forest district, near major employment centers and Raleigh–Durham International Airport. The office is accessible via Interstate 40 and local transit options, supporting both commuters and business visitors.

Building and Neighborhood Details

The campus occupies multi-story office buildings designed for scalable tech operations. Nearby amenities include hotels, restaurants, and residential neighborhoods, making the area convenient for daily work and short-term stays.

Teams and Roles at the Raleigh Campus

Raleigh teams contribute to Amazon Web Services, Prime operations, advertising technology, and customer experience functions. Roles span software engineering, data science, product management, operations analytics, and corporate support, reflecting the site’s broad technical and business scope.

Engineering and Cloud Focus

Many engineers at the Raleigh campus work on AWS-related tools, internal infrastructure, and customer-facing features that improve reliability and performance. The site hosts a concentration of backend and distributed systems talent.

Operations and Logistics Technology

Other teams apply algorithms and software to improve fulfillment network planning, inventory placement, and last-mile delivery planning. These functions support Amazon’s logistics backbone while leveraging local technical talent.

Economic and Community Impact

The Raleigh location contributes to job creation, skills development, and local economic activity. Amazon partners with education institutions and workforce programs to build talent pipelines in technology and operations, supporting long-term regional growth.

Local Partnerships and Hiring

Collaboration with universities, community colleges, and professional organizations helps align training with employer needs. Internship and apprenticeship pathways feed into full-time roles across technical and operational tracks.

Corporate Citizenship and Neighborhood Integration

Through volunteer programs and community initiatives, the site engages with nonprofits focused on STEM education, digital inclusion, and small business support. These efforts aim to create measurable benefits for the surrounding communities.

Work Model and Employee Experience

The Raleigh campus offers a mix of in-person collaboration and flexible remote options, depending on role requirements. Onsite amenities such as cafeterias, meeting spaces, and wellness resources are designed to support productivity and employee well-being.

Compensation, Benefits, and Development

  • Competitive pay, equity-based incentives, and performance bonuses
  • Comprehensive health, dental, and vision coverage
  • Learning stipends, internal mobility programs, and mentorship
  • Employee resource groups and structured onboarding
